Launchsettings.json 不是使用 dotnet new 创建的

Launchsettings.json not created using dotnet new

我使用 dotnet cmd 创建了一个新的 ASP.NET Core Web API 项目,但它没有创建默认的 launchSettings.json 文件。

我尝试手动添加文件,但它仍然没有选择环境变量,dotnet watch run 之类的命令也不起作用,有什么方法可以使用命令行自动完成吗?

我使用了这个命令:dotnet new webapi -o projectname -n projectname

我的 dotnet 核心版本是 2.1

这是我创建的项目结构的屏幕截图:

有人可以帮我解决这个问题吗?

安装 .NET Core 2.2 SDK。